Solar + Storage: Your Personal Power Plant
Modern photovoltaic systems aren't your dad's solar panels. Today's tier 1 monocrystalline modules achieve 22-24% efficiency, compared to 15% efficiency a decade ago. Pair them with lithium iron phosphate (LFP) batteries—the current industry darling for safety and longevity—and you've got a 24/7 power solution.

Battery Breakthroughs You Can't Ignore
Let's geek out for a second. Flow batteries are gaining traction for large-scale storage, but for homes? LFP still dominates with:
- 4,000+ cycle lifetimes (that's 10+ years daily use)
- Thermal runaway thresholds above 150°C
- 100% depth of discharge capability
Actually, some nickel-manganese-cobalt (NMC) variants still compete in cold climates. It's not a one-size-fits-all situation.

Installation Insights: Avoiding Costly Mistakes
Many homeowners get ratio'd by these pitfalls:
- Oversizing systems without consumption analysis
- Ignoring local permitting requirements
- Choosing grid-tied only systems in hurricane zones
A recent DOE survey found 23% of solar buyers wish they'd added more storage capacity initially. Don't be that person.
